The camel’s hump is composed of a tissue_________, which provides water when it is oxidised.
A. Skeletal
B. Muscular
C. Areolar
D. Adipose

Answer
VerifiedVerified
549.9k+ views
Hint: Camel is known as the ship of the desert. It can survive prolonged periods without eating or drinking water. It has certain specialised tissues on its hump which is able to store fat and water which can last for several months. The hump expands when it is loaded with food and shrinks when the food is utilised.

Complete Answer:
- Camel is able to store food in its hump which can last for months. Camel’s humps are made from fatty adipose tissue. The tissues found in camel’s hump are adipocytes which can transform fat cells to water through oxidation whenever the body needs it.
- The fat tissue is broken during metabolism; it produces into energy and also produces water. One gram of fat on oxidation produces one gram of water.
- A camel’s hump is also extremely important for the animal’s survival in a tough arid environment like a desert. Without its humps, a camel would be more likely to overheat and sweat.

1. Skeletal tissue - It is a contractile tissue which is responsible for maintaining posture.
2. Muscular tissue - It is a soft tissue present in the body which helps in movement.
3. Areolar tissue -It is a type of connective tissue which holds the organs in place.

So, the answer is option D (Adipose).

Note: The adipose tissue is also found in the other animals including humans. It is found under the skin, breast, packed around internal organs, between muscles, within bone marrows etc. Its major function is to provide insulation to the body. The adipose tissues are the storehouse of fat.
